Abstract

The formulation of classical mechanics applicable to fermionic degrees of freedom is presented in mathematically rigorous terms, including a description of how the mathematical structure relates to the quantization of the theory. Canonical transformations and the algebra of observables are defined and studied. A formula is given for the analog of the Poisson bracket. The quantization of the theory proceeds according to deformation quantization.
